Heads up: if the Lintrock baseline file in the Quarrow repo drifts from main, CI fails with a "stale baseline" error even when the code is fine. Quick fix is to regenerate the baseline on a clean checkout and re-push. If a customer build is blocked, confirm the failing run matches the token below before escalating.

build token for yadug-yagag: htk21_c863c33eb8b82c0c9c152

Subject: Handover — Tidemark widget database duties

Hi Renata,

Before I rotate off, here's the state of the Tidemark tide-table widget for the Port Averlin release. Nightly ingestion of harmonic constants runs at 02:10 and has been stable for three weeks. The replica lag alert threshold is set to 45 seconds; please don't lower it until the Gullwick station backfill finishes. Schema version is v14, and the pending index change is documented in the release notes. The widget's primary datastore is reachable via the connection string below.

database URL for hawip-kagap: redis://rusok_svc:bMCaqek7MRWIOJ@db-8501.zarqeltech.corp:5432/sileth

Minutes — Management Meeting, Varentis Group

Attendees: heads of department. Chair: M. Okafor.

Discussion centred on the discount policy for large deals. It was agreed that discounts above 15% on the Corvale suite require sign-off from two department heads, documented in the deal file. Finance will audit all large-deal discounts quarterly, and Sales Ops will update the approval matrix by month-end. Repeated exceptions will trigger a policy review. Attached below is the confidential note on forthcoming business plans.

management briefing: Sorielix Systems is in early talks to buy Druethix Logistics for about $34.1 million. The Gorwyn launch date is May 13, and nothing goes to the press before then.

Handover for the weekly sync: the ChronoMat reader at the Larkfield course is back on the v3 firmware after last week's dropped-read incident. Root cause was the antenna gain reset during the power cycle; I've pinned it in the supervisor script. Batch uploads now flush every 30 seconds instead of 60, which cleared the finish-line backlog. Nothing else pending except the spare reader calibration. Current runtime settings on the primary unit are as follows.

settings of fahag-haduf:
[ulaox]
port = 8443
region = south-2
host = ulaox.lumiccorp.internal
timeout_ms = 500
retries = 8